When The Tide Is Out is a fascinating short animation that dives deep into the theme of loneliness. It's not your typical flashy animation; rather, it’s more meditative and introspective. The pacing is deliberately slow, allowing viewers to really soak in the atmosphere. The visuals, though simple, carry a weight that evokes a sense of isolation. You can almost feel the ebb and flow of the tides, mirroring the emotional currents of its characters. There's a unique charm in the way the story unfolds, almost like it’s whispering rather than shouting. The practical effects used are subtle but effective, adding a tactile quality that's often missing in more polished works. It’s a quiet reflection on solitude that stays with you.
